Understanding Slot Machine Volatility: A Guide for Online Players
When you start playing online slots, understanding volatility can significantly improve your gaming experience. Volatility, also known as variance, measures how often and how much a slot machine pays out over time.
What is Slot Volatility?
Slot volatility describes the risk level associated with a particular game. High volatility slots offer larger payouts but win less frequently, while low volatility slots provide smaller, more consistent wins. Medium volatility games strike a balance between the two.
How to Choose Your Slot Game
Your choice should depend on your bankroll and gaming preferences. If you’re playing with a limited budget, low volatility slots help your funds last longer. However, if you’re seeking the thrill of bigger jackpots and can afford longer dry spells, high volatility slots might appeal to you more.
Making Smart Betting Decisions
Before spinning, always check the game’s return-to-player (RTP) percentage. This figure indicates how much money the slot returns to players over time. Games with 96% RTP or higher are generally considered player-friendly.
